A Step-by-Step Guide to Your First Analysis of Julius AI

Getting started with Julius AI is easy. First you create an account. Go to the main dashboard. Then you upload your dataset. Julius AI scans the data. Gives you a summary, including column names, data types, and basic statistics. You can then start asking questions in the chat interface, starting with ones.

As you get more comfortable with Julius AI, you can ask specific questions to learn more about your data. For example, after you ask about sales, you can ask it to “Show me sales by region over the last six months.” Julius AI will then create a visualization. Explain what it means. You can then ask for tests like “Is the difference between regions statistically significant?” Julius AI will do the test. Explain the results in a way that is easy to understand. You can save your analysis, create a report to share with others, or export the visuals to use in presentations. The whole process is easy to use. Helps you make decisions with your data.

Frequently Asked Questions about Julius AI (FAQs)

1. Do I need to know how to code to use Julius AI?

No, you do not need any coding skills. Julius AI is designed for users of all levels. You interact with the platform using language, asking questions and getting insights in plain English.

2. What types of data files can I upload to Julius AI?

You can upload a variety of file types, including CSV, Excel (XLSX), and even images of charts or tables. Julius AI processes these formats efficiently to start your analysis right away.

3. Is my data secure on Julius AI?

Yes, data security is a priority. Julius AI uses encryption and strict access controls to ensure your information remains private and confidential. You control who can view or collaborate on your analyses.

4. Can Julius AI handle large datasets?

Yes, Julius AI is built to manage datasets efficiently. It uses computational resources to process and analyze extensive data without compromising on speed or accuracy.

5. How does Julius AI differ from ChatGPT for data analysis?

While ChatGPT is a purpose-driven conversational AI, Julius AI is specifically designed for data analysis. It performs calculations, statistical tests, and creates visualizations, providing actionable and accurate outputs tailored to analytical tasks.
